It tells the tale of katurian, a fiction writer living in a police state who is interrogated about the gruesome content of his short stories, and their similarities to a number of bizarre child murders occurring in his town. With such plays as the beauty queen 1996, the cripple of inishmaan 1997, the lonesome west 1997, a skull in connemara 1997, the lieutenant of inishmore 2001, and the pillowman 2003 martin mcdonagh has made a huge reputation for himself in ternationally, winning multiple awards for his work and enjoying universal critical acclaim.
